Romano Serra, former university staff member and INFN associate, now retired, has been awarded the Pesco d’Oro, the highest honorary distinction of the City of San Giovanni in Persiceto, in recognition of his outstanding cultural and scientific achievements.
The award honors a lifetime devoted to research and to the dissemination of scientific knowledge which, through his extensive work at the planetarium, helped bring San Giovanni in Persiceto to prominence well beyond national borders.
